Taxonomic Classification

Rank Cabrera s Hutia Threeleaf Halberd Fern
Kingdom Animalia (Animals) Plantae (Plants)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Tracheophyta
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Polypodiopsida (Polypodiopsida)
Order Rodentia (Rodents) Polypodiales (Polypodiales)
Family Capromyidae Tectariaceae
Genus Mesocapromys Tectaria
Species Mesocapromys angelcabrerai Tectaria trifoliata
